Do you like driving, 3-day weekends, and need a job? Chatham Brewing is looking for a delivery driver for the Capital District and Hudson Valley. Wednesday -Friday. Must have valid license, clean record, be able to lift 140 lbs (keg), responsible, willing to work long days/ early start. Company vehicle. Must be 21 or over. Driver is responsible for loading van, making multiple stops to deliver kegs and packaged beer, picking up empties, collecting payment. Based out of Chatham, NY but servicing entire Hudson Valley from Saratoga south to Westchester and Orange Counties. 30-40hrs weekly,
Send qualifications to [email protected] or stop by the brewery and talk to Matt or Tom.
Chatham Brewing is an Equal Opportunity Employer.
